body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0}::selection{background-color:#0057ff;color:#fff}::-moz-selection{background-color:#0057ff;color:#fff}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}.App{text-align:center}.aboutMe{display:flex;margin-top:100px;width:300px}@media screen and (min-width:720px){.aboutMe{width:650px}}@media screen and (min-width:1080px){.aboutMe{width:1000px}}@media screen and (max-width:719px){.aboutMe{align-items:center;flex-direction:column;width:500px}.profile{margin-bottom:50px;text-align:center;width:130%}.name{text-align:left}.affiliation,.degree,.email,.name,.researchArea{margin-bottom:10px}.description{width:100%}}.profile{display:flex;flex-direction:column;width:40%}.name{font-family:inter-bold;font-size:35px;margin-bottom:10px}.degree,.name{display:flex;width:100%}.degree{margin-bottom:8px}.degree,.researchArea{font-family:inter-semibold;font-size:16px}.researchArea{display:flex;margin-bottom:10px;width:100%}.affiliation{margin-bottom:8px}.affiliation,.email{font-family:inter-light}.affiliation,.email,.email:hover{display:flex;font-size:14px;width:100%}.email:hover{color:#0057ff;font-family:inter-semibold;text-decoration:underline}.job-market-box{background-color:#f7f7f7;border:1px solid #ccc;border-radius:4px;font-family:inter-semibold;font-size:15px;line-height:1.5;margin-top:0;padding:15px 20px}.profile_image{display:flex;justify-content:flex-start;margin-bottom:30px;width:200px}.detailed_info{display:flex;flex-direction:column;text-align:left;width:60%}.description{display:inline;font-family:inter-regular;font-size:16px;line-height:26px;padding-bottom:10px}.news{flex-direction:row;margin-top:40px}.news_title{margin-right:20px}.aboutMe ul{margin-block-end:1em;margin-block-start:0;margin-inline-end:0;margin-inline-start:0;padding-inline-start:40px}.aboutMe .list_item li{font-size:14px;line-height:22px;margin-bottom:13px}.aboutMe a{color:#667085;font-size:16px;text-decoration:none}.highlighted{color:#0057ff;font-family:inter-semibold}.highlighted2{color:#000;font-family:inter-semibold}.social-icons{display:flex;gap:10px;margin-top:20px}.social-icons a{color:#667085;transition:color .3s}.social-icons a:hover{color:#0057ff}.news{display:flex;flex-direction:column;text-align:left;width:100%}.news_title{display:flex;font-family:inter-bold;font-size:17px;line-height:28px;margin-bottom:10px}.news_description{display:block;font-family:Inter,sans-serif;font-size:14px;font-weight:regular;line-height:30px}.news_description a{color:#2196f3;text-decoration:none}.news_date_underline,.news_description a:hover{text-decoration:underline}.news_each:last-child{border-bottom:none}@media screen and (min-width:720px){.news{width:450px}}@media screen and (min-width:1080px){.news{width:650px}}.toggle_link{align-items:center;color:gray;cursor:pointer;display:inline-flex;font-family:Inter;font-size:15px;gap:5px}.projects{display:flex;flex-direction:column;margin-top:150px;text-align:left;width:300px}.explanation{display:flex;font-family:inter-regular;font-size:16px;line-height:22px;margin-bottom:30px;width:100%}.project_all{display:flex;flex-wrap:wrap;gap:30px;justify-content:flex-start;width:100%}.project_each{display:flex;flex-direction:column;margin-bottom:50px;width:310px}.project_image{display:flex;margin-bottom:20px}.project_title,.project_title:hover{display:flex;font-family:inter-bold;font-size:17px;line-height:24px;margin-bottom:15px}.project_title:hover{color:#0057ff;text-decoration:underline}.tag{display:flex;font-family:lato-bold;font-size:13px;margin-bottom:5px}.project_description{color:#667085;display:flex;font-family:inter-regular;font-size:14px;line-height:20px;margin-bottom:15px}.button-bar{display:flex;flex-wrap:wrap;justify-content:flex-start}.button{border:1.5px solid #000;cursor:default;display:inline-block;font-family:inter-semibold;font-size:12px;margin-bottom:5px;margin-right:10px;padding:5px 10px;text-align:center}.related_pub{font-size:13px;margin-bottom:17px;text-decoration:none}.button:hover,.related_pub{color:#0057ff;font-family:inter-semibold}.button:hover{border:1.5px solid #0057ff}@media screen and (min-width:720px){.projects{width:650px}}@media screen and (min-width:1080px){.projects{width:1000px}}.publications{display:flex;flex-direction:column;margin-bottom:100px;margin-top:100px;text-align:left;width:300px}@media screen and (min-width:720px){.publications{width:650px}}@media screen and (min-width:1080px){.publications{width:1000px}}.title{display:flex;font-family:inter-bold;font-size:25px;margin-bottom:30px}.categories{display:flex;font-family:inter-regular;font-size:15px;gap:10px;margin-bottom:40px}.category{border-radius:2px;cursor:pointer;display:flex;padding:6px 12px;transition:all .2s ease}.pub_set{display:flex;justify-content:space-between}.pub{display:flex;flex-direction:column;margin-bottom:35px;width:70%}.pubtitle{display:flex;font-family:inter-bold;font-size:17px;line-height:23px;margin-bottom:7px}.authors{display:inline;font-family:inter-regular;line-height:20px}.authors,.venue{color:#2a2a2a;font-size:15px;margin-bottom:4px}.venue{align-items:center;display:flex}.conference{color:#2a2a2a;display:flex;font-family:inter-regular;font-style:italic;margin-right:6px}.year{color:#3c3c3c;display:flex;font-family:inter-semibold;font-size:15px;line-height:25px;margin-right:8px}.others{color:#000;display:flex;gap:6px;margin-top:5px}.awards{align-items:center;background-color:#0057ff14;border-radius:4px;color:#0057ff;display:flex;font-family:inter-bold;font-size:15px;padding:2px}.Arxiv,.doi,.pdf,.video{background-color:#f4f4f4;display:flex;font-family:inter-regular;font-size:13px;padding:3px 6px;transition:all .2s ease}.others .Arxiv a,.others .doi a,.others .pdf a,.others .video a{color:#4a4a4a;text-decoration:none}.others a:hover{color:#0057ff;font-family:inter-semibold}.pub_year{align-items:flex-end;display:flex;flex-direction:column}.year_info{display:flex;font-family:inter-semibold;font-size:15px;margin-bottom:8px}.paper_type{display:flex;font-family:inter-light;font-size:14px}.author-highlight{color:#2a2a2a;font-family:inter-semibold;text-decoration:underline;text-decoration-color:#2a2a2a;text-decoration-style:underline}.category.active{background-color:#0057ff1a;color:#0057ff;font-family:inter-semibold}.category:hover{background-color:#0057ff0d}.navbar{align-items:center;background-color:#fff;display:flex;height:80px;justify-content:space-between;position:-webkit-sticky;position:sticky;top:0;width:340px;z-index:100}@media screen and (min-width:720px){.navbar{width:650px}}@media screen and (min-width:1080px){.navbar{width:1000px}}.logo,.logoimage,.navbarcontent{display:flex}.logoimage{width:35px}.links{display:flex;font-family:inter-regular;font-size:15px;justify-content:space-between;width:280px}@media screen and (min-width:720px){.links{width:350px}}@media screen and (min-width:1080px){.links{width:350px}}.navbar a{color:#1a1a1a;text-decoration:none}.navbar a:hover{color:#0057ff;font-family:inter-bold}@font-face{font-family:inter-black;src:url(/static/media/Inter-Black.83d81b169bedf85385f2.ttf)}@font-face{font-family:inter-bold;src:url(/static/media/Inter-Bold.0eaf807b1cf0eceabe0f.ttf)}@font-face{font-family:inter-extrabold;src:url(/static/media/Inter-ExtraBold.4164cfba15dbca5f37aa.ttf)}@font-face{font-family:inter-extralight;src:url(/static/media/Inter-ExtraLight.fbcf1d9ad9d7bac9f6de.ttf)}@font-face{font-family:inter-light;src:url(/static/media/Inter-Light.02850f28027788580733.ttf)}@font-face{font-family:inter-medium;src:url(/static/media/Inter-Medium.3f7acfe50aad7ad68548.ttf)}@font-face{font-family:inter-regular;src:url(/static/media/Inter-Regular.9ca9ba81e9dcaa12b3a1.ttf)}@font-face{font-family:inter-semibold;src:url(/static/media/Inter-SemiBold.6058d3da655fb35169c2.ttf)}@font-face{font-family:inter-thin;src:url(/static/media/Inter-Thin.97a5cc3ca8d3b35a4239.ttf)}@font-face{font-family:lato-regular;src:url(/static/media/Lato-Regular.9d883d540ee2b4de8024.ttf)}@font-face{font-family:lato-italic;src:url(/static/media/Lato-Italic.a9f3ee269217f44df65f.ttf)}@font-face{font-family:lato-light;src:url(/static/media/Lato-Light.c7400fcad9e48ca9043f.ttf)}@font-face{font-family:lato-lightitalic;src:url(/static/media/Lato-LightItalic.4310bbed01b37dfcee98.ttf)}@font-face{font-family:lato-bold;src:url(/static/media/Lato-Bold.636be8de934918e38ed9.ttf)}.mainpage,.navBtn{display:flex}.mainpage{align-items:center;flex-direction:column;margin:auto;width:70%}.footer{color:#667085;display:flex;font-family:inter-regular;font-size:13px;margin-bottom:60px}html{scroll-behavior:smooth}
/*# sourceMappingURL=main.2b5b1ef4.css.map*/